Output f32d4de9de645c53ee8740839d4bffcb31cbb0114f09a91aacaa5f1e932b9788:54

value
653474935
script pubkey
OP_0 OP_PUSHBYTES_32 11687c38307c6b9b4c2927e91906f51a9f22295aa15a0c73f261f818efbfbe33
address
bc1qz958cwps034eknpfyl53jph4r20jy22659dqculjv8up3malhcesm8vuh8
transaction
f32d4de9de645c53ee8740839d4bffcb31cbb0114f09a91aacaa5f1e932b9788
spent
true